On 2025-07-04 10:54:35 +0300, Sakari Ailus wrote: > pm_runtime_put_autosuspend(), pm_runtime_put_sync_autosuspend(), > pm_runtime_autosuspend() and pm_request_autosuspend() now include a call > to pm_runtime_mark_last_busy(). Remove the now-reduntant explicit call to > pm_runtime_mark_last_busy(). > > Signed-off-by: Sakari Ailus > --- > The cover letter of the set can be found here > . > > In brief, this patch depends on PM runtime patches adding marking the last > busy timestamp in autosuspend related functions.
